Frequently asked questions
Am I too old/young to take part?
No! This is for EVERYONE. We want as many different people as possible to join in. The project won’t be as good without YOU.
What if I can’t get to Hall Park?
No problem. Find a tree near you and submit your creation by post or email.
Do I need to visit my tree every week?
No. It’s up to you how frequently you visit your tree: weekly, fortnightly monthly….whatever works for you. We suggest visiting at different times through the seasons. Give yourself time to be around your tree to really explore it, or just sit under it for a while, during your visit.
Do I have to submit something for the exhibition?
No, but we’d LOVE it if you would! Even just writing a couple of lines about your thoughts or experience would be a wonderful contribution.
I am not very artistic, can I still be involved?
YES! There are loads of ways to share the wonder of your tree, it doesn’t have to be a picture. You could try photography, writing, composing, or record an audio.
